To find the number of valence electrons for an element, you need to look at the element's position on the periodic table. Beryllium is located in Group 2 of the periodic table.

Group 2 elements are known as the alkaline earth metals, and they have two valence electrons. This means that beryllium, being in Group 2, also has two valence electrons.

So, the number of valence electrons for the element beryllium is 2.
